Goodyear Malaysia Cares for Environment & Community
With a history that could be traced back to 1929, Goodyear Malaysia says it is committed to caring for the environment and community. Recently, the company reinforced this commitment by donating tyres to Sekolah Kebangsaan Seksyen 20, Shah Alam (SK 20), for the school’s recreational activities and workshop training to impart the importance of recycling in students.
In addition to using the tyres for practical purposes, some tyres were used as decoration. The SK 20 school aims to reuse the tyres and create sculptures that would offer a different learning environment for its students. This idea was inspired by the unveiling of two statues crafted by professional sculptors, made entirely out of Goodyear tyres, at the 2018 Cotton Bowl.The Cotton Bowl is an annual college American football match, played between two teams in the semi-finals as part of the National Collegiate Athletic Association (NCAA) college football league.
Anthony Fonseka, Marketing Communication and Service Manager, Goodyear Malaysia, said: “We are more than happy to support this community in which we are proud to be a part of. We know the tyres are being put to good use, so we hope that this would inspire and empower the students of SK 20 to take care of the environment by constantly finding new ways to repurpose used items in a safe environment.
“The tyres that we donated to the school would have been recycled and so are unsuitable for the market. We are happy to see them serving new decorative and practical reasons, which to us is the same as being recycled. We now have more space in our inventory and the school has new tyres being put to good use. We’d say it’s a win-win situation!” he added.
This initiative was spearheaded by Aizatul Ashraf, a teacher at SK 20, who noticed the bare school grounds. At the handover ceremony, Aizatul said: “Schoolchildren absorb information and knowledge from many sources, including their surroundings. By showing how the tyres are used as pots for plants and decorations around the school, I hope that they learn that everything could be put to good use with the right mindset.”
